IPEX carries out a commercial mission of consumer goods, services and hotel contracts in Chile and Colombia

Between May 22 and 26

Eight exporting companies of fashion, furniture and lighting, paneling, cleaning products, fire protection systems, metal structures and tourism are participating in the action.

The meetings, held in Santiago and Bogotá, have been organized in collaboration with the Chambers of Commerce of Spain in Chile and Colombia, with which he IPEX has collaborated on different projects since 2011. Specifically, these will be the fifth and seventh trade missions respectively that for these sectors are carried out in said markets.

In both cities, an introductory meeting to the country and a review of agendas was held by the Chamber of Commerce of Spain, having taken part in the presentation of Chile the Economic and Commercial Advisor of Spain, Mr. Álvaro Denia, and having held a subsequent meeting in Bogotá between the Economic and Commercial Advisor, Mr. Manuel Valle, and the person responsible for the promotion of consumer goods and services IPEX, José Félix González.

Chile is one of the most mature but also stable markets in Latin America, has numerous free trade agreements - among them with the European Union, in force since 1999 - and has modern distribution chains for consumer goods. Likewise, the fashion and decoration and contract products sectors for hotel, commercial, residential and community projects have potential high-segment clients.

For its part, Colombia It is a market that has evolved well over the last two decades, despite the successive crises suffered, and it hosts a large supply of Spanish companies due to the free trade agreement with the European Union, in force since 2013, and with a population of 51 million inhabitants. Sectors such as hotel contract and services, among which great opportunities arise for tourism, stand out above the rest.

This action is part of the IPEX consumer goods and services promotion plan for 2023 and is the second carried out for these sectors in Latin America this year, after Mexico last February, giving continuity to a market of enormous potential and exponential growth for our SMEs in the coming years.
